A couple of weeks ago I started thinking about project 365. Did I want to do it again? Was there an alternative to it that would be less work and a little more manageable? I thought about project 52 where you take one picture a week. Nah, that wasn't going to work. Not enough pictures and memories. Project 12 was another alternative, which involves taking 12 pictures on the twelfth of each month. Still not enough memories.

So basically, I decided to do what I was going to do all along - go for a three peat. Anybody who has done this project knows that once you get started, it's hard to stop. It's a way of life and it's an addiction.
